Jamshedpur Pioneers in Waste Management, Biogas System Inaugurated

Rituraj Sinha Shares Tata Steel UISL’s Vision for Green Energy Adoption

Jamshedpur moves towards sustainable living with the introduction of a biogas waste management system, spearheaded by Tata Steel UISL for city-wide use.

JAMSHEDPUR – Tata Steel UISL MD Ritu Raj Sinha inaugurated the biogas waste management system at the Pod & Beyond Smart Hotel, Bistupur.

The partnership between the Jamshedpur Hotel and Restaurant Association (JHRA) and Tata Steel UISL introduces a biogas waste management system at Pod & Beyond Smart Hotel. This initiative, part of a broader environmental goal, transforms waste into energy, contributing to the Swachh Bharat mission.

The collaboration aims to equip the hospitality sector with sustainable waste solutions. The integration of the biogas system in Hotel Madrasi highlights the industry’s role in promoting green energy. This approach significantly reduces reliance on conventional fuels, offering a template for other sectors.

Ritu Raj Sinha has proposed expanding the biogas system to residential areas. This move is expected to address waste management at its source, providing households with an alternative energy source. The initiative envisions Jamshedpur as a leader in environmental sustainability.

The hospitality sector’s engagement with biogas technology underscores its commitment to sustainable practices. The JHRA and Tata Steel UISL partnership sets a benchmark for waste management, aligning with national environmental efforts.

Expansion to Residential Sectors

Tata Steel UISL encourages the adoption of biogas systems in homes. This strategy aims to revolutionize waste processing, offering a sustainable solution for energy needs.

Leadership in Sustainable Waste Management

Through the initiative, Jamshedpur is positioned as a forerunner in sustainable waste management. The project reflects a holistic approach to environmental stewardship, showcasing the potential for urban sustainability.
